Private Walking Tour: The Little Kyoto of Tokyo, Kagurazaka
Unveil the Secret of the Little Kyoto of Tokyo
Welcome to Kagurazaka: A Town of Serendipity!
Stroll along cobblestone paths and black wooden fences in Kagurazaka, a town steeped in history and charm. Built by Tokugawa Iemitsu, the 3rd Shogun, this serene escape is perfect for those seeking quiet streets, hidden beauty, and a taste of old Japan.

Do you know that there are many different types of sushi? In this class, you can learn how to make futomaki and temari sushi, both of which are perfect for parties. Futomaki is a thick roll of sushi topped with sushi rice and several ingredients on a sheet of nori. Temari-sushi is sushi topped with sashimi and vegetables on a round formed piece of rice. Both are characterized by their gorgeous appearance. In Japan, it is a popular dish for celebratory occasions. In the lesson, we will carefully teach you how to make them, so please join us. Shinjuku Golden Gai is an area where nearly 300 bars and restaurants are lined up like matchboxes in wooden row houses built after World War II.
The somewhat bewitching and seductive mood of the town attracts people, and in recent years it has become a tourist attraction for many foreigners visiting Japan.
The standard fare in Golden Gai is a “Hashigo-zake” (bar hopping)! Our English-speaking guide, who is familiar with Golden Gai, will take you to several unique recommended bars.
